The fin-supporting cartilages of the middle Olenekian (early Triassic) squid of Idahoteuthis parisiana (Decabrachia: Myopsida) from Idaho, USA, are ones of the as yet known oldest fossilized cartilaginous structures (Doguzhaeva et al. 2018). We also revealed that the site of the "beaks of P. bisinuata" (at the tip of a proostracum) may be occupied with another structures of similar size. These are the gladius and arm crown imprint (Figs. 2B, 14). They apparently represent the remains of another prey of P. bisinuata, also held by its handle hooks. This find points out an as yet unknown teuthid resembling the early Permian Glochinomorpha stifeli Gordon, 1971 (see Doguzhaeva and Mapes 2015: figs. 1A–H, 2, 3). Thus, in the light of new ultrastructural and geochemical data on the "beaks of P. bisinuata", morphological data on the upper beak of the reported Anisian (Middle Triassic) coleoid beak from Italy, and previously observed lower beak of co-occurring Lunzoteuthis schindelbergensis, P. bisinuata had hardly differed by its beaks from other coleoids.
